This typeface presents as a clean, upright design with pronounced stroke modulation and a crisp, print-like finish. Stems tend to be strong and vertical while curves transition into thinner joins, creating a sharp contrast between thick and thin regions. Counters are generally open and well-defined, with rounded forms (like O and o) reading as slightly oval and carefully balanced. Terminals are clean and controlled, and several letters show subtle calligraphic shaping—most noticeable in the curved strokes and the way some joins taper—giving the overall construction a sculpted, polished look.

It is well suited to headlines, magazine-style typography, and brand applications where a refined, high-contrast look helps establish hierarchy. It can also work for short blocks of text in print-forward layouts, pull quotes, and packaging where crisp shaping and strong silhouette matter more than ultra-neutral texture.

The overall tone is editorial and refined, balancing clarity with a touch of sophistication. The contrast and controlled detailing lend it a slightly formal, cultured voice without feeling ornate. It reads as confident and contemporary, suited to designs that want crispness with a hint of classic polish.

The design appears intended to combine a contemporary, sans-like structure with contrast-driven, calligraphic influence, producing a clean but characterful voice. Its forms aim to feel sharp and premium while maintaining readability through open counters and disciplined proportions.

In text, the rhythm is steady and the letterforms stay distinct at display sizes, with clear differentiation between similar shapes. Numerals appear sturdy and straightforward, matching the uppercase’s authority while keeping the same contrast-driven drawing style.
